The Role
A welcoming and supportive primary school in Exeter is looking for a KS2 Teacher to join their team on a part time basis, working 3 days per week on a fixed term contract for 1 year starting in September.
The school is seeking an enthusiastic and committed teacher who can deliver engaging lessons, support pupil progress and contribute positively to the wider school community. Potential applicants are encouraged to visit the school to gain a better understanding of the supportive environment and values of the setting.
About The School
This friendly and inclusive primary school serves a diverse community within Exeter and has built a strong reputation for providing a nurturing and engaging learning environment for pupils from Reception through to Year 6.
The school offers a broad and balanced curriculum that combines strong academic foundations with creativity, enrichment and modern learning approaches. Staff wellbeing and professional development are highly valued, with supportive leadership and a collaborative team culture at the heart of the school.
The Role Will Include
- Teaching within Key Stage 2
- Planning and delivering creative and engaging lessons
- Supporting pupils of varying abilities and learning needs
- Creating a safe, positive and inclusive classroom environment
- Assessing pupil progress and providing constructive feedback
- Working closely with support staff and parents
- Contributing to the wider school community
- Qualified Teacher Status (QTS)
- Experience teaching within KS2
- Strong classroom management skills
- Passionate about supporting pupil development and achievement
- Able to build positive relationships with pupils, staff and families
- Organised, flexible and enthusiastic
- Committed to creating an engaging and supportive learning environment
- Supportive and welcoming school environment
- Dedicated leadership and experienced staff teams
- Opportunities for professional development
- Excellent resources and classroom support
- Strong focus on staff wellbeing
- Opportunity to make a real impact within the school community
